raw.txt (4822 chars)
[09:41:18] 📁 Run artifacts: run_meta/01kpqpmryws9p7zb6xkk6mtte7-agent-osworld
[09:41:18] 🚀 Agent started — "Export the current document into PDF, keep the file name"
[09:41:18] 📡 Model: kimi-k2.5
[09:41:18] 🔄 Enter phase: plan → plan
[09:41:46] 📝 Strategy tree: ['Open File menu and access PDF export option', 'Click on File menu in LibreOffice Writer menu bar', "Select 'Export as PDF' or 'Export to PDF' option", 'Configure PDF export settings and save', "Verify filename is 'View_Person_Organizational_Summary' (without .docx extension)", 'Ensure save location and PDF format are correct', 'Click Export/Save to complete PDF creation']
[09:41:46] ❌ Abort criteria: - LibreOffice Writer is not installed or not running
- No document is currently open in LibreOffice Writer
- PDF export functionality is unavailable or disabled
- Insufficient file system permissions to save PDF files
- Document has unsaved changes that prevent export
[09:41:46] 🔄 Enter phase: plan → verify
[09:42:35] 🕵️ Landmark evidences: - 文件管理器窗口显示存在名为 'View_Person_Organizational_Summary.pdf' 的文件
- PDF 文件的大小显示为非零值(如 156 KB 或类似数值)
- 文件图标显示为 PDF 文档类型(而非 Word 文档图标)
[09:42:35] 🔄 Enter phase: verify → main
[09:42:35] [Step MainLoopPhase.MAIN/0] Calling LLM...
[09:43:00] 🔧 Action: {"action": "left_click", "at_coordinate": [0.046, 0.07]}
[09:43:00] 💬 ```
#### 重要信息
- LibreOffice Writer 正在运行,文档 "View_Person_Organizational_Summary.docx" 已打开
- 文档显示正常,包含 UCPath Pilot 相关内容
- 菜单栏可见,File 菜单位于左上角
#### 情况分析与思考过程
任务是将当前文档导出为 PDF 并保持文件名。根据策略树,我需要:
1. 首先点击
[09:43:04] [Step MainLoopPhase.MAIN/1] Calling LLM...
[09:43:29] 🔧 Action: {"action": "left_click", "at_coordinate": [0.068, 0.442]}
[09:43:29] 💬 ```
#### 重要信息
- File 菜单已成功打开,显示多个选项
- 可以看到 "Export As" 选项,带有子菜单箭头(▶)
- "Export As" 位于菜单中 "Export..." 下方,"Send" 上方
#### 情况分析与思考过程
上一步成功打开了 File 菜单。现在我需要继续执行策略树中的步骤 1.2:选择 PDF 导出选项。
我注意到 File 菜单中有两个
[09:43:34] [Step MainLoopPhase.MAIN/2] Calling LLM...
[09:44:18] 🔧 Action: {"action": "left_click", "at_coordinate": [0.236, 0.445]}
[09:44:18] 💬 ```
#### 重要信息
- "Export As" 子菜单已成功展开
- 子菜单中显示 "Export as PDF..." 选项,位于最上方
- 还有 "Export Directly as PDF" 等其他导出选项
#### 情况分析与思考过程
上一步成功展开了 "Export As" 子菜单。现在我可以看到 PDF 导出选项。根据策略树步骤 1.2,我需要选择 PDF 导出选项。
[09:44:22] [Step MainLoopPhase.MAIN/3] Calling LLM...
[09:45:01] 🔧 Action: {"action": "left_click", "at_coordinate": [0.702, 0.743]}
[09:45:01] 💬 ```
#### 重要信息
- "PDF Options" 对话框已成功打开
- 当前导出设置:
- Range: "All"(导出所有页面)
- JPEG compression quality: 90%
- "Create PDF form" 已勾选
- "Export outlines" 已勾选
- 对话框底部有三个按钮:Help、Cancel、Export
#### 情
[09:45:05] [Step MainLoopPhase.MAIN/4] Calling LLM...
[09:45:41] 🔧 Action: {"action": "left_click", "at_coordinate": [0.808, 0.093]}
[09:45:41] 💬 ```
#### 重要信息
- 文件保存对话框已成功打开
- 文件名字段显示:"View_Person_Organizational_Summary"(已正确去除 .docx 扩展名)
- 文件类型:PDF - Portable Document Format (.pdf)
- 保存位置:Desktop(桌面)
- 右上角有绿色的 "Save" 按钮
#### 情况分析与思考过程
上一步点击
[09:45:45] [Step MainLoopPhase.MAIN/5] Calling LLM...
[09:46:29] 📝 Strategy tree update: action={'action': 'change_status', 'id': '1', 'new_status': 'success'}, message=Task 1 status updated to success.
[09:46:29] 📝 Strategy tree update: action={'action': 'change_status', 'id': '2', 'new_status': 'success'}, message=Task 2 status updated to success.
[09:46:29] 🔧 Action: {"action": "left_click", "at_coordinate": [0.018, 0.561]}
[09:46:29] 💬 ```
#### 重要信息
- 文件保存对话框已关闭,回到了 LibreOffice Writer 主文档视图
- 文档标题栏仍显示 "View_Person_Organizational_Summary.docx - LibreOffice Writer"
- 没有错误提示或警告弹窗,表明 PDF 导出过程可能已成功完成
- 需要验证 Desktop 上是否已生成 PDF 文件以确认任务完成
[09:46:32] [Step MainLoopPhase.MAIN/6] Calling LLM...
[09:47:03] 🔧 Action: {"action": "double_click", "at_coordinate": [0.161, 0.104]}
[09:47:03] 💬 ```
#### 重要信息
- 文件管理器已成功打开,当前显示 Home 目录
- 可以看到 Desktop 文件夹图标位于主窗口区域
- 需要进入 Desktop 文件夹验证 PDF 文件是否已成功创建
#### 情况分析与思考过程
根据历史操作记录,PDF 导出流程应该已经完成:
1. 在 LibreOffice Writer 中打开 File 菜单
2. 选择 Export As >
[09:47:08] [Step MainLoopPhase.MAIN/7] Calling LLM...
[09:47:24] 🔧 Action: {"action": "right_click", "at_coordinate": [0.261, 0.131]}
[09:47:28] [Step MainLoopPhase.MAIN/8] Calling LLM...
[09:48:01] 🔧 Action: {"action": "left_click", "at_coordinate": [0.547, 0.556]}
[09:48:01] 💬 ```
#### 重要信息
- 文件管理器已打开,当前显示 Desktop 文件夹内容
- 右键菜单已打开,显示在 "View_Person_Organizational_Summary.pdf" 文件上
- 屏幕底部状态栏显示:"'View_Person_Organizational_Summary.pdf' selected (221.9 kB)"
- PDF 文件已成功创建,文件大小为 2
[09:48:05] [Step MainLoopPhase.MAIN/9] Calling LLM...
[09:48:49] 📝 Strategy tree update: action={'action': 'change_status', 'id': '1', 'new_status': 'success'}, message=Task 1 status updated to success.
[09:48:49] 📝 Strategy tree update: action={'action': 'change_status', 'id': '2', 'new_status': 'success'}, message=Task 2 status updated to success.
[09:48:49] ✅ Strategy tree updated but still all done — agent considers task DONE
variables.json
{
"variant": "agent-osworld",
"script": "osworld_agent_aws.py",
"run_id": "01kpqpmryws9p7zb6xkk6mtte7-agent-osworld",
"started_at": "2026-04-21T09:41:18.429235",
"prompt": "Export the current document into PDF, keep the file name",
"platform": "ubuntu",
"model": "kimi-k2.5",
"screen": {
"zoom_scale": 0.854
},
"history_image_keep": 2,
"history_compress_rate": 0.382
}